Police function for enforcing law and maintaining order, ensuring life and property for citizens of the country and controlling crime and violence, which is linked to social service in modern democratic world. This entire responsibility mount on them heavy stress. Their personal life gets disturbed too, due to nature of their job, which is highly demanding. Life events and intrapsychic sources give rise to anxiety, frustrations and pressures in their lives. In recent years, rapid increase in negative incidences was observed in police organization, which not only affects police personnel, but hampers the organization also. Personality factors mediate between situational demands and their behaviour, which if negative, may lead to fatal consequences. So, it is relevant to investigate the various stresses and personality factors and its effects on mental health among police personnel as their psychological health is an emotion prerequisite of the society and state. Initial study has indicated presence of stress, negative personality factors and mental ill health.
